Description
We began at the Savanah Ridge Trail entrance and followed the Long Trail directions. The trail winds down and around, through canopies of trees, next to streams, and across boardwalks through water features. Keep an eye out for wildlife as you'll most certainly see a number of deer and squirrels, and possibly other small woodland creatures. As mentioned earlier, you'll take bridges across the James River and various creeks and streams. As you begin to head back up toward the nature center, you'll occasionally use some small steps created out of the natural rock in the area. This area is excellent for hiking, backpack conditioning, getting the kids out of the house, or just to get yourself away for nature walks/hikes/runs. It's listed in some places as 'moderate' but, this rating would be directed more for the beginner or toward those who rarely get outdoors and 'suddenly decide' they want to take a walk in the woods. I would lean toward an 'easy' rating for those who regularly engage in hiking, or those who regularly participate in other outdoor activities requiring any amount of physical exertion.
